Frank is ready to conduct a job evaluation, and he wants to employ the most frequently used approach to job evaluation. Frank should use:

A) the point system.
B) the plot system.
C) comparable worth.
D) competency modeling.

The most frequently used approach to job evaluation that Frank should use is A) the point system. This method assigns a numerical value to specific job components, such as skill, effort, responsibility, and working conditions. Points are awarded for each component, and the sum of these points provides a composite score that is used to rank jobs and help determine equitable pay.
